Using Posts By Category from the command line with WP-CLI

The following commands are provided for convenience and should only be used if you understand how WP-CLI works. These commands refer to a single WordPress instance and may need to be modified if you are working with a Multisite installation.


How to install Posts By Category from the command line with WP-CLI

Navigate to the root of your WordPress installation and type the following command:

wp plugin install list-posts-by-category


How to activate Posts By Category from the command line with WP-CLI

To immediately activate Posts By Category after WP-CLI downloads the latest version you can use the following command:

wp plugin install list-posts-by-category --activate


How to reinstall Posts By Category from the command line with WP-CLI

To force a reinstallation of Posts By Category which overwrites the current plugin without asking for confirmation you can use the following command:

wp plugin install list-posts-by-category --force


How to update Posts By Category to the latest version from the command line with WP-CLI

wp plugin update list-posts-by-category


How to delete Posts By Category from the command line with WP-CLI

wp plugin delete list-posts-by-category

About our testing enviroment

Tests were conducted using Apache 2.4.29, PHP 7.2 on Ubuntu 18.04, MySQL 5.7.33 and WordPress 5.9

It is very possible that different versions of PHP such as PHP 8.0, PHP 7.4, or PHP 7.3 could behave differently with Posts By Category. Different versions of WordPress could implement the features of this plugin in slightly different ways as well.
